  I am an artist who works mainly in oils, although I also work in other media such as drawing and water colour. Alot of my work is based on landscape. Ranging from places close to where I live in Bedfordshire, the dramatic coast lines of Dorset and Pembrokeshire to work taken from trips to places further afield such as France and Portugal. Rather than attempting to create a direct likeness of the subject I am working from I am more concerned with trying to convey the character of the landscape, In many of the places I was interested in the geology of the landscape how it had been formed and how it was being shaped by the elements.

  As well as work based on Landscape some of my recent work has been on the theme of crowds. Based on places such as busy streets, markets and airport lounges the work breaks the subject down into simplified forms and abstracted patterns.

  I am interested in the process of painting and enjoy experimenting with different ways of handling materials.I often use different media to develop my work such as collage watercolour and coloured chalks. I am also interested in exploring different ways of using colour. Composition plays an important part in my work and I like the work to have a sense of form and structure.

  I see my work as constantly evolving and would like to be able to keep developing the work,learning new things as I do so.
